Output 45fee80a3a6717a205f0606fa91d5cdbfeb4e322d727dcd37d93d41deecd0b2f:0

value
1000624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ef64d84e03f47d148214b8713510c4fd8c06aedf OP_EQUAL
address
3PWpEDk6FZYw2djPUcRsTizorge3cvmi5i
transaction
45fee80a3a6717a205f0606fa91d5cdbfeb4e322d727dcd37d93d41deecd0b2f
confirmations
390461
spent
true